HSHS St. Elizabeth’s Hospital was founded by the Hospital Sisters of the Third Order of St. Francis. Today, St. Elizabeth’s Hospital is a member of the Hospital Sisters Health System (HSHS), a multi-institutional healthcare system across Illinois and Wisconsin. HSHS St. Elizabeth’s Hospital in O\’Fallon, IL, is a regional medical center that provides a comprehensive array of health care services to central and southern Illinois.
- Gold Seal of approval from The Joint Commission
- Named a 2021 Guardian of Excellence Award winner by Press Ganey
- Spring 2019 “A” Safety Grade from The Leapfrog Group
- Mission: Lifeline-NSTEMI Silver from American Heart Association
Services include general, ortho, cardiac, OB, and more.

Requirements
- Pre-anesthesia assessment
- Obtains and/or verifies patient consent
- Discuss anesthetic options and risks with the patient
- Induction, maintenance, and emergence from anesthesia
- Monitoring of the patient\’s physiological condition
- Performance of clinical intervention as needed
- Current license as a registered professional nurse
- Graduation from an accredited program of nurse anesthesia education
- Certified or recertified by the AANA Council on Certification of Nurse Anesthetists
